History
Delving into the history of creamy Cajun pork pasta reveals a vibrant tapestry of cultural influences and culinary traditions. Cajun cuisine, rooted in the rich heritage of Louisiana's Acadian settlers, blends French, Spanish, and African flavors. You can see how the melding of these cultures shaped the hearty dishes that characterize this unique cuisine.
Pasta, on the other hand, has its origins far from the bayous, tracing back to Italy. The introduction of pasta to America came with Italian immigrants, who adapted their recipes to include local ingredients.
As you explore the evolution of creamy Cajun pork pasta, you'll notice how these two distinct culinary worlds collide. The addition of pork reflects the Southern penchant for bold flavors, while the creamy sauce offers a touch of indulgence.
This dish embodies a creative fusion, showcasing how cultures can inspire one another in the kitchen. With each bite, you're tasting centuries of history and adaptation.

Ingredients:
- 8 oz pasta of your choice
- 1 lb pork tenderloin, sliced into thin strips
- 2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up chicken broth
- 1 cup bell peppers, sliced (red, green, or yellow)
- 1 small on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Cooking Instructions:
- Cook the pasta according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
- In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the sliced pork and season with Cajun seasoning, salt, and pepper. Sauté until the pork is browned and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es.
- Remove the pork from the skillet and set aside. In the same skillet, add the diced onion, bell peppers, and minced garlic. Sauté until the vegetables are tender, about 3-4 minutes.
- Pour in the chicken broth and bring to a simmer. Allow it to reduce slightly, about 2-3 minutes.
- Stir in the heavy cream and mix well, allowing the sauce to thicken for about 2-3 minutes.
- Return the cooked pork to the skillet and stir to combine with the sauce. Add the cooked pasta and toss everything together until well coated.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ary. Allow it to heat through for an additional 2 minutes.
- Serve hot, garnished with fresh parsley.
For extra tips, be sure to adjust the amount of Cajun seasoning based on your spice preference. If you enjoy a bit more heat, consider adding a pinch of cayenne pepper or a few dashes of hot sauce.
Additionally, feel free to mix in other vegetables such as spinach or mushrooms for added flavor and nutrition. This dish also reheats well, making it perfect for meal prep or leftovers!
